Access数据库实例开发课件_第1页
Access数据库实例开发课件_第2页
Access数据库实例开发课件_第3页
Access数据库实例开发课件_第4页
Access数据库实例开发课件_第5页
已阅读5页,还剩101页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

Access数据库实例开发Access数据库实例开发Access数据库实例开发Access数据库实例开发——人力资源管理系统

主要介绍Access数据库应用系统开发的实例,利用Access数据库创建一个简单的“人力资源管理系统”。将完成“人力资源管理系统”数据库的设计、集成、发布,形成一个简单的“人力资源管理系统”。重点、难点是利用向导创建查询、使用设计图创建查询、多表查询的创建、利用向导创建报表。2021/2/42Access数据库实例开发Access数据库实例开发AcceAccess数据库实例开发——人力资源管理系统

主要介绍Access数据库应用系统开发的实例,利用Access数据库创建一个简单的“人力资源管理系统”。将完成“人力资源管理系统”数据库的设计、集成、发布,形成一个简单的“人力资源管理系统”。重点、难点是利用向导创建查询、使用设计图创建查询、多表查询的创建、利用向导创建报表。2021/2/42Access数据库实例开发2021/2/421、系统分析“人力资源管理系统”是企业最基本的人事管理系统。用户可以通过该系统,管理企业内部职工的档案;进行人事考勤,准备无误地记录职工的出勤情况;全自动生成企业职工的工资表,使企业的工资与考勤紧密结合,从而减少企业在人员管理的花费,提高企业效益。2021/2/431、系统分析2021/2/43本系统的主要功能包括:职工档案资料管理;考勤管理;工资管理;

2021/2/44本系统的主要功能包括:2021/2/441)职工档案管理模块的主要作用是保存职工的个人档案、个人简历,并详细记录职工的工作调动情况。所有的职工资料,都可以用多种方式进行查询。2)考勤管理模块的作用是对企业内部的职工进行出勤考核,为了减轻考勤人员的工作量,只记录职工迟到、旷工的记录。3)工资管理模块可以对职工的工资进行设定,结合考勤管理部分的数据,自动生成工资表,并提供工资条的打印功能。2021/2/451)职工档案管理模块的主要作用是保存职工的个人档案、个人简历2、实用数据库的创建

字段数据类型有10种字段属性大小、小数位、格式确定表的结构建立一个空数据库,输入文件名。使用设计器或向导创建表,进入设计视图,输入各个字段的信息。建立表的索引定义主键输入表的名称保存表主要方法:数据库向导(模板)或设计视图,一般用后者.2021/2/462、实用数据库的创建字段数据类型有10种确定表的结构主1)创建数据库步骤如下:(1)启动Access2003,它会弹出入图所示的对话框,现在我们要创建新的数据库;选择“空数据库”2021/2/471)创建数据库选择“空数据库”2021/2/47(2)选择数据库文件的保存位置,然后在对话框的“文件名”组合框中输入“人力资源管理系统”,最后单击“创建”按钮,“人力资源管理系统”的数据库就创建完成了;选择保存位置输入数据库管理系统名称2021/2/48(2)选择数据库文件的保存位置,然后在对话框的“文件名”组(3)创建好的数据库打开时如图所示,用户可以在左边选中所需要的创建的对象,然后单击“新建”按钮,就可以创建所需要的对象。2021/2/49(3)创建好的数据库打开时如图所示,用户可以在左边选中所需要2)创建数据表根据本系统要实现的功能,要建立如下所述的各数据表:职工基本信息:存放职工的基本信息如:姓名,出生日期,所在部门,职务等;调动信息:存放职工的调动情况;工资:存放职工每月的工资清单信息;考勤信息:记录职工的加班,迟到,矿工,早退等;部门表:存放部门信息,如部门名称,编号。所有的数据表结构如下:2021/2/4102)创建数据表2021/2/410职工基本信息表(zhigongjibenxinxi)2021/2/411职工基本信息表(zhigongjibenxinxi)20212021/2/4122021/2/412调动信息表(diaodongxinxi)考勤信息表(kaoqinxinxi)2021/2/413调动信息表(diaodongxinxi)考勤信息表(kaoq工资表(gongzi)2021/2/414工资表(gongzi)2021/2/414部门表(bumen)知识点:创建表、向表中输入数据、表结构的修改、数据的导出与导入、表的复制、删除、恢复和更改。2021/2/415部门表(bumen)知识点:创建表、向表中输入数据、表结构的3、查询的设计1)使用向导创建查询2)在设计视图中创建查询

注意:创建的查询可以作为窗体、报表和Web页的数据源。

2021/2/4163、查询的设计2021/2/4161)在设计视图中创建查询

查询所有职工的基本情况2021/2/4171)在设计视图中创建查询

查询所有职工的基本情况2021/22021/2/4182021/2/4182021/2/4192021/2/4192021/2/4202021/2/420查询基本工资在3500(包括3500)以上的职工所有信息将zhigongjibenqingkuang和gongzi两个表都添加进来2021/2/421查询基本工资在3500(包括3500)以上的职工所有信息将z此处输入查询条件“>=3500”2021/2/422此处输入查询条件“>=3500”2021/2/4222021/2/4232021/2/4231)使用向导创建查询

查询所有部门的基本情况2021/2/4241)使用向导创建查询

查询所有部门的基本情况2021/2/42021/2/4252021/2/4252021/2/4262021/2/4264、窗体的设计

窗体是用户界面,数据库的使用和维护都是通过窗体来完成的,它的作用主要有:输入数据库数据;编辑数据内容;弹出注释,警告的消息框;控制应用程序的运行步骤;打印数据;“控制面板”的创建。窗体设计的好坏直接体现用户界面是否友好,这会大大的降低数据库的使用效率。为此,在创建好表,查询的基础上,要多花点时间来规划好每个窗体设计。2021/2/4274、窗体的设计2021/2/4271)使用“设计视图”创建窗体

创建“部门情况”窗体2021/2/4281)使用“设计视图”创建窗体

创建“部门情况”窗体2021/2021/2/4292021/2/429在窗体视图中,鼠标指向窗体的灰色区域,单击鼠标右键,在弹出的快捷菜单中选择“属性”命令。2021/2/430在窗体视图中,鼠标指向窗体的灰色区域,单击鼠标右键,在弹出的2021/2/4312021/2/431在窗体中添加要显示的字段有一种较简单的方法,用鼠标拖动“字段列表”中的字段到窗体上,即可完成2021/2/432在窗体中添加要显示的字段有一种较简单的方法,用鼠标拖动“字段2021/2/4332021/2/4332)“窗体向导”创建窗体

利用窗体向导创建本系统的“职工基本情况”窗体2021/2/4342)“窗体向导”创建窗体2021/2/4342021/2/4352021/2/4352021/2/4362021/2/4362021/2/4372021/2/4375、报表的设计在绝大部分的数据库管理系统中,报表打印功能都是一个必备的模块,在Access2003中我们可以利用它提供的“报表”对象轻松的完成这样功能。在本系统中就有工资明细报表,考勤流水报表,职工基本信息报表,这些企业的需要的重要表格。2021/2/4385、报表的设计2021/2/4381.利用向导创建“考勤信息报表”

2021/2/4391.利用向导创建“考勤信息报表”

2021/2/4392021/2/4402021/2/4402021/2/4412021/2/441报表预览结果2021/2/442报表预览结果2021/2/4422)利用设计视图创建“职工基本信息报表”2021/2/4432)利用设计视图创建“职工基本信息报表”2021/2/4432021/2/4442021/2/4442021/2/4452021/2/4452021/2/4462021/2/4466、“控制面板”窗体的设计“控制面板”实际上是一个窗体,我们通过这个主窗体来操作其他的对象,比如打开“职工基本信息“表,打开“部门信息报表”等。利用前面学过的窗体创建方法,用设计视图添加一个新窗体,在窗体的控件属性设置如表所示。2021/2/4476、“控制面板”窗体的设计2021/2/4472021/2/4482021/2/448完成主窗体的设计如图所示2021/2/449完成主窗体的设计如图所示2021/2/4497、自定义应用程序的外观

1)界面设计考虑系统的界面的时应当注意界面的友好、美观、大方,充分考虑操作人员的计算机水平和使用习惯,可从以下几方面考虑:整洁:界面的布置应该有条理性,特别是显示/输入的信息比较多时,操作人员应该能够迅速找到相关的信息。明白:所有的功能必须一目了然,所使用提示必须能够明白表达它的功能。比如说,一个回单按钮使用“考勤历史记录”作为它的标题比使用“考勤查询”更能明白表述它执行的功能。

2021/2/4507、自定义应用程序的外观2021/2/450确定:所有的提示,比如窗口标题、按钮标题等,必须用词统一明确,不能有二义性和混乱现象。比如,如果使用一个按钮作“保存记录”的用户界面,那么在其的他窗体都应该使用同样的标题——“保存记录”或其它,如果在“职工基本信息编辑”窗体中使用“保存记录”,而在则“部门信息编辑”窗体中使用比如“信息保存”等标题,会导致操作人员无适从。

易用:如在职工基本信息中“文化程度”字段的内容比较统一,如果每次录入职工信息都要人工的输入内容,则会显得很不人性化,所以系统提供下拉列表方式来选择字段内容;

2021/2/451确定:所有的提示,比如窗口标题、按钮标题等,必须用词统一明确2)程序的发布在Access数据库中,程序和数据保存在同一个文件(.mdb)中,只要在安装有Access的计算机中打开此文件,即可运行该系统。2021/2/4522)程序的发布2021/2/452 谢谢大家! 谢谢大家!Access数据库实例开发Access数据库实例开发Access数据库实例开发Access数据库实例开发——人力资源管理系统

主要介绍Access数据库应用系统开发的实例,利用Access数据库创建一个简单的“人力资源管理系统”。将完成“人力资源管理系统”数据库的设计、集成、发布,形成一个简单的“人力资源管理系统”。重点、难点是利用向导创建查询、使用设计图创建查询、多表查询的创建、利用向导创建报表。2021/2/42Access数据库实例开发Access数据库实例开发AcceAccess数据库实例开发——人力资源管理系统

主要介绍Access数据库应用系统开发的实例,利用Access数据库创建一个简单的“人力资源管理系统”。将完成“人力资源管理系统”数据库的设计、集成、发布,形成一个简单的“人力资源管理系统”。重点、难点是利用向导创建查询、使用设计图创建查询、多表查询的创建、利用向导创建报表。2021/2/455Access数据库实例开发2021/2/421、系统分析“人力资源管理系统”是企业最基本的人事管理系统。用户可以通过该系统,管理企业内部职工的档案;进行人事考勤,准备无误地记录职工的出勤情况;全自动生成企业职工的工资表,使企业的工资与考勤紧密结合,从而减少企业在人员管理的花费,提高企业效益。2021/2/4561、系统分析2021/2/43本系统的主要功能包括:职工档案资料管理;考勤管理;工资管理;

2021/2/457本系统的主要功能包括:2021/2/441)职工档案管理模块的主要作用是保存职工的个人档案、个人简历,并详细记录职工的工作调动情况。所有的职工资料,都可以用多种方式进行查询。2)考勤管理模块的作用是对企业内部的职工进行出勤考核,为了减轻考勤人员的工作量,只记录职工迟到、旷工的记录。3)工资管理模块可以对职工的工资进行设定,结合考勤管理部分的数据,自动生成工资表,并提供工资条的打印功能。2021/2/4581)职工档案管理模块的主要作用是保存职工的个人档案、个人简历2、实用数据库的创建

字段数据类型有10种字段属性大小、小数位、格式确定表的结构建立一个空数据库,输入文件名。使用设计器或向导创建表,进入设计视图,输入各个字段的信息。建立表的索引定义主键输入表的名称保存表主要方法:数据库向导(模板)或设计视图,一般用后者.2021/2/4592、实用数据库的创建字段数据类型有10种确定表的结构主1)创建数据库步骤如下:(1)启动Access2003,它会弹出入图所示的对话框,现在我们要创建新的数据库;选择“空数据库”2021/2/4601)创建数据库选择“空数据库”2021/2/47(2)选择数据库文件的保存位置,然后在对话框的“文件名”组合框中输入“人力资源管理系统”,最后单击“创建”按钮,“人力资源管理系统”的数据库就创建完成了;选择保存位置输入数据库管理系统名称2021/2/461(2)选择数据库文件的保存位置,然后在对话框的“文件名”组(3)创建好的数据库打开时如图所示,用户可以在左边选中所需要的创建的对象,然后单击“新建”按钮,就可以创建所需要的对象。2021/2/462(3)创建好的数据库打开时如图所示,用户可以在左边选中所需要2)创建数据表根据本系统要实现的功能,要建立如下所述的各数据表:职工基本信息:存放职工的基本信息如:姓名,出生日期,所在部门,职务等;调动信息:存放职工的调动情况;工资:存放职工每月的工资清单信息;考勤信息:记录职工的加班,迟到,矿工,早退等;部门表:存放部门信息,如部门名称,编号。所有的数据表结构如下:2021/2/4632)创建数据表2021/2/410职工基本信息表(zhigongjibenxinxi)2021/2/464职工基本信息表(zhigongjibenxinxi)20212021/2/4652021/2/412调动信息表(diaodongxinxi)考勤信息表(kaoqinxinxi)2021/2/466调动信息表(diaodongxinxi)考勤信息表(kaoq工资表(gongzi)2021/2/467工资表(gongzi)2021/2/414部门表(bumen)知识点:创建表、向表中输入数据、表结构的修改、数据的导出与导入、表的复制、删除、恢复和更改。2021/2/468部门表(bumen)知识点:创建表、向表中输入数据、表结构的3、查询的设计1)使用向导创建查询2)在设计视图中创建查询

注意:创建的查询可以作为窗体、报表和Web页的数据源。

2021/2/4693、查询的设计2021/2/4161)在设计视图中创建查询

查询所有职工的基本情况2021/2/4701)在设计视图中创建查询

查询所有职工的基本情况2021/22021/2/4712021/2/4182021/2/4722021/2/4192021/2/4732021/2/420查询基本工资在3500(包括3500)以上的职工所有信息将zhigongjibenqingkuang和gongzi两个表都添加进来2021/2/474查询基本工资在3500(包括3500)以上的职工所有信息将z此处输入查询条件“>=3500”2021/2/475此处输入查询条件“>=3500”2021/2/4222021/2/4762021/2/4231)使用向导创建查询

查询所有部门的基本情况2021/2/4771)使用向导创建查询

查询所有部门的基本情况2021/2/42021/2/4782021/2/4252021/2/4792021/2/4264、窗体的设计

窗体是用户界面,数据库的使用和维护都是通过窗体来完成的,它的作用主要有:输入数据库数据;编辑数据内容;弹出注释,警告的消息框;控制应用程序的运行步骤;打印数据;“控制面板”的创建。窗体设计的好坏直接体现用户界面是否友好,这会大大的降低数据库的使用效率。为此,在创建好表,查询的基础上,要多花点时间来规划好每个窗体设计。2021/2/4804、窗体的设计2021/2/4271)使用“设计视图”创建窗体

创建“部门情况”窗体2021/2/4811)使用“设计视图”创建窗体

创建“部门情况”窗体2021/2021/2/4822021/2/429在窗体视图中,鼠标指向窗体的灰色区域,单击鼠标右键,在弹出的快捷菜单中选择“属性”命令。2021/2/483在窗体视图中,鼠标指向窗体的灰色区域,单击鼠标右键,在弹出的2021/2/4842021/2/431在窗体中添加要显示的字段有一种较简单的方法,用鼠标拖动“字段列表”中的字段到窗体上,即可完成2021/2/485在窗体中添加要显示的字段有一种较简单的方法,用鼠标拖动“字段2021/2/4862021/2/4332)“窗体向导”创建窗体

利用窗体向导创建本系统的“职工基本情况”窗体2021/2/4872)“窗体向导”创建窗体2021/2/4342021/2/4882021/2/4352021/2/4892021/2/4362021/2/4902021/2/4375、报表的设计在绝大部分的数据库管理系统中,报表打印功能都是一个必备的模块,在Access2003中我们可以利用它提供的“报表”对象轻松的完成这样功能。在本系统中就有工资明细报表,考勤流水报表,职工基本信息报表,这些企业的需要的重要表格。2021/2/4915、报表的设计2021/2/4381.利用向导创建“考勤信息报表”

2021/2/4921.利用向导创建“考勤信息报表”

2021/2/4392021/2/4932021/2/4402021/2/4942021/2/441报表预览结果2021/2/495报表预览结果2021/2/4422)利用设计视图创建“职工基本信息报表”2021/2/4962)利用设计视图创建“职工基本信息报表”2021/2/4432021/2/4972021/2/4442021/2/4982021/2/4452021/2/4992021/2/4466、“控制面板”窗体的设计

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论